Texas Drone Law Struck Down: Restrictions Violate First Amendment Rights

April 4, 2022 by Miriam McNabb 31 Comments

Texas drone law

Federal judge strikes down restrictive Texas drone law By Jim Magill A federal judge has struck down a Texas drone law, one of the most restrictive in the country, for violating the First Amendment’s protections of freedom of speech and the press. Anti-Drone Bills Crash in California

July 13, 2016 by Miriam McNabb 1 Comment

anti-drone bills

The Electronic Freedom Foundation (EFF) is cheering the failure of two anti-drone bills before the California legislature this session.
